WebJan 19, 2024 · Taking data from AB results in 2015-17 we can see how batting average changes for hitters with respect to velocity. Here we can see that average of hitters goes down from close to .300 at pitch velocities down around 90 mph to around .200 at pitch velocities of above 100 mph. WebSep 23, 2024 · Balls traveling at 100 miles per hour only take 400 ms to fly from the pitcher to the hitter. The typical reaction time of a baseball player is 200 ms, and it takes another 100 ms to swing the bat.
